Child sexual abuse is a serious issue that affects many children. Statistically, it is estimated that 1 in 10 children will be a victim of child sexual abuse. This means that out of every 10 children, one child is likely to experience this form of abuse.
Child sexual abuse can have long-term effects on a child's physical, mental, and emotional well-being. It can lead to psychiatric disorders, cognitive and social difficulties, and risky behaviors such as drug abuse and risky sexual acts. These consequences not only affect the child and their family but also have an impact on society as a whole.
It is important to raise awareness about child sexual abuse, provide support to victims, and work towards prevention to ensure the safety and well-being of children.
